使用Oracle代码SVN构建稳健的代码版本管理(oracle代码svn)
在软件工程中,代码版本管理是一个至关重要的环节。它可以确保开发团队的协作性,避免代码推进时发生的冲突,同时为代码的迭代开发铺平道路。Oracle代码SVN是一个强大的代码托管平台,可以为代码版本管理提供全面的支持。接下来,我们将介绍如何使用Oracle代码SVN构建稳健的代码版本管理。
Oracle代码SVN是一个功能强大的代码托管平台。它提供了广泛的支持和工具,包括:
1、版本控制 – Oracle代码SVN可以轻松地跟踪和管理代码的版本;
2、团队协作 – 多个开发人员可以在同一代码库中协作开发;
3、可定制性 – Oracle代码SVN可以通过插件进行扩展;
4、安全性 – Oracle代码SVN提供了安全的代码托管服务。
接下来,我们将演示如何使用Oracle代码SVN来构建稳健的代码版本管理系统。
第一步:创建代码仓库
第一步是在Oracle代码SVN中创建代码仓库。这可以通过登录Oracle代码SVN并使用Web管理界面完成。创建代码仓库后,我们可以使用Subversion客户端(如TortoiseSVN)或命令行工具进行访问。
第二步:添加代码到代码仓库
将代码添加到代码仓库是将项目纳入代码版本管理的第二个步骤。可以通过Subversion客户端或命令行工具完成此操作。要将代码添加到代码仓库,请遵循以下步骤:
1、将代码文件复制到工作副本;
2、使用客户端或命令行工具将工作副本提交到代码仓库。
第三步:创建和管理分支和标记
为了更好地管理代码版本,我们需要创建 分支 和标记。 分支 是在主代码线上创建的一个副本,可以在没有影响主线的情况下进行测试和开发; 标记是一个特定版本的代码快照,用于发布和版本控制。创建分支和标签可以通过以下步骤完成:
1、使用客户端或命令行工具将工作副本复制到相应的分支或标记位置;
2、提交更改。
第四步:协作开发
多个开发人员可以在同一代码库中协作开发。为了有效地管理代码库和项目,我们建议在开发期间使用 预提交 调查。这意味着每个开发者都需要在提交代码之前对其进行审核并测试,以确保没有错误或冲突。这可以通过Subversion客户端或命令行工具完成。
第五步:版本回退
如果出现错误或版本冲突,我们需要回退代码版本。这可以通过Subversion客户端或命令行工具完成。对于每个操作,我们可以回退到以前的版本,并手动合并已更改的代码。
总结
Oracle代码SVN提供了一个强大的代码托管平台,可以用于构建稳健的代码版本管理系统。本文介绍了使用Oracle代码SVN进行代码版本控制的几个关键步骤。无论是个人项目还是大型项目,使用Oracle代码SVN进行版本控制都可以确保代码的稳定性,团队协作和交付质量。